Getting Started with AWeber
Embarking on your AWeber journey begins with setting up your account and launching your first campaign. This process, although straightforward, lays the foundation for your future marketing endeavors. To start, visit the AWeber website and create an account. You'll be prompted to enter basic information about your business, such as your business name and email address. This initial setup is crucial as it establishes the branding and communication tone for your email campaigns.
Once your account is set up, the next step is to create a mailing list. A mailing list is essentially a collection of email addresses that have opted in to receive communications from you. AWeber provides an intuitive interface to guide you through creating your list, ensuring that it aligns with your marketing goals. After your list is created, it’s time to design your first campaign. AWeber offers a variety of customizable templates, making it easy to craft visually appealing emails. These templates can be tailored to reflect your brand's identity, ensuring consistent messaging across all communications.
Maximizing Efficiency with Pro Tips
To truly maximize the efficiency of your AWeber usage, consider implementing a few practical tips and shortcuts. One effective strategy is to utilize the drag-and-drop editor for email creation. This feature allows you to quickly assemble professional-looking emails without any coding knowledge. Additionally, take advantage of AWeber's tagging and segmentation capabilities. By segmenting your audience based on interests or behaviors, you can deliver more personalized and relevant content, increasing engagement and conversion rates.
Another pro tip is to set up automated sequences such as welcome emails or follow-up series. These autoresponders save time and ensure consistent communication with subscribers. However, it's important to avoid common pitfalls when starting out with AWeber. For instance, resist the temptation to purchase email lists. Building a quality, permission-based list may take time, but it results in better engagement and fewer deliverability issues. Also, make sure to test your emails thoroughly before launching campaigns to ensure they display correctly on various devices and email clients. By following these tips, you can enhance your productivity and effectiveness with AWeber, setting the stage for successful marketing campaigns.

Standout Features That Transform Marketing
AWeber offers a suite of standout features that can significantly transform your marketing efforts. At the core of these features are autoresponders, which automate email sequences based on specific triggers. This functionality is essential for nurturing leads and maintaining customer engagement without constant manual intervention. For example, when a new subscriber joins your list, AWeber can automatically send a series of welcome emails over a specified period, gradually introducing them to your brand and offerings.
Another crucial feature is AWeber’s extensive library of email templates. These templates are professionally designed and fully customizable, allowing marketers to create visually appealing emails that resonate with their audience. Additionally, AWeber’s list management capabilities are second to none. The platform offers advanced segmentation options, enabling you to categorize your subscribers based on various criteria such as demographics, behavior, or interests. This segmentation allows for more targeted and personalized email marketing, which can significantly improve open and click-through rates.

Exploring Pricing Tiers
AWeber offers a flexible pricing structure designed to accommodate businesses of all sizes and needs. Understanding these pricing tiers is crucial for marketers looking to maximize the value they receive from the platform. AWeber’s pricing is primarily based on the number of subscribers in your list, with different tiers offering varying levels of access to features and functionalities.
The entry-level tier is the Free Plan, which is ideal for small businesses or those just starting with email marketing. This plan allows users to manage a limited number of subscribers and includes essential features such as email automation and list segmentation. For businesses with larger subscriber lists, the Pro Plan offers more advanced features, including detailed analytics, split testing, and access to integrations with other marketing tools. The Pro Plan is available in several tiers, each accommodating a specific range of subscribers, ensuring that businesses only pay for the capacity they need.

Identifying Limitations
While AWeber offers many benefits, it is not without its limitations. One potential drawback is the absence of advanced CRM functionalities, which are crucial for businesses looking to implement more sophisticated customer relationship strategies. While AWeber provides basic segmentation and tagging capabilities, those seeking comprehensive CRM tools may need to integrate the platform with a dedicated CRM system.
Another limitation is the lack of a free plan with extensive features. While the Free Plan is suitable for small businesses or those new to email marketing, it may not offer sufficient functionality for more established businesses. Additionally, some users have noted that AWeber's analytics, while detailed, can be less intuitive compared to competitors, requiring a deeper understanding to fully leverage.
Despite these limitations, AWeber remains a powerful tool for email marketing automation. Its strengths, particularly in ease of use and deliverability, often outweigh its drawbacks, making it a preferred choice for businesses looking to optimize their email marketing efforts.
